登录

  • 登录
  • 忘记密码?点击找回

注册

  • 获取手机验证码 60
  • 注册

找回密码

  • 获取手机验证码60
  • 找回
毕业论文网 > 毕业论文 > 电子信息类 > 通信工程 > 正文

基于微信小程序的地图定位APP设计与开发毕业论文

 2021-03-27 18:01:58  

摘 要

随着微信用户量越来越多,很多人已经离不开微信日常工具。在需要效率的时代,大家都渴望快速的完成工作。微信小程序实现了不用下载就可以用的便利,可以满足高效的生活需求。基于微信小程序的地图定位将打破传统的地图信息的使用,扫一扫就可以实现各种地图功能,实现出行的高效。

微信开发团队开发了微信小程序开发者平台,通过这个平台上,来开发基于微信小程序的地图应用。本论文将会讲到把地图放到小程序中,通过小程序的地图组件和相关API与高德地图等第三方提供的SDK的结合可以使地图功能更加丰富,实现搜索功能,线路规划,和天气预感等功能。

本项目在微信web开发者工具中开发的,这个项目将会改变以往的微信用户的操作认知,要去哪里不用再离开微信了,这将会在快速的时代为用户省去不少时间。手机也不用在下载各种各样的地图应用,这就是一种手机地图的一次解放。

关键词:微信小程序;便利;地图;定位;线路规划

Abstract

As WeChat users get more and more users, many people have become addicted to WeChat daily tools. In times of need, people are eager to get the job done quickly. WeChat is a small program that can be used without downloading, and can be used for efficient living. Based on WeChat, the map will break the traditional map information, and scan will be able to implement all kinds of maps and make the journey more efficient.

The WeChat development team developed the WeChat widget developer platform to develop a new WeChat based application for maps. This paper will talk about the map in the program, through the application of components and related API and Scott map such as the combination of the third party to provide the SDK can make map function more rich, realize the search function, route planning, and weather premonition, and other functions.

This project developed in WeChat web developer tools, the project will change the previous WeChat user's cognitive operation, where to go don't have to leave the WeChat, this will be in an age of rapid for the user to save a lot of time. Mobile phones don't have to download a variety of maps, which is a liberation of a mobile map.

Key Words:WeChat Micro-program; convenience; map; positioning; line planning

目录

第1章绪论 1

1.1课题研究背景 1

1.2项目的目的与意义 1

1.3国内外现状与发展 2

1.4研究内容 2

1.4.1位置定位和地点搜索 2

1.4.2线路规划 3

1.4.3公交线路查询 3

1.4.4天气感知 3

第2章系统相关技术 4

2.1系统语言 4

2.2第三方的微信小程序SDK 5

2.3小程序结构组成 7

第3章项目需求分析 8

3.1技术可行性分析 8

3.2需求分析 8

3.3业务流程图 9

第4章基于微信小程序的地图的设计与实现 11

4.1应用UI设计与实现 11

4.1.1定位页面设计与实现 11

4.1.2搜索页面设计与实现 12

4.2定位功能设计与实现 13

4.3搜索功能设计与实现 15

4.4线路规划功能设计与实现 17

4.5微信助手功能设计与实现 19

4.6天气感知功能设计与实现 19

第5章应用测试过程 21

5.1测试方法 21

5.2系统测试 21

5.2.1需要应用自动完成的功能 22

5.2.2搜索功能 23

5.2.3线路规划的测试 24

结束语 26

参考文献 27

致谢 28

第1章绪论

1.1课题研究背景

在2017年1月9号微信公开课PRO版上面微信之父张小龙先生发布微信小程序正式上线。然后张小龙提出了用完即走的概念,任何一款受欢迎的工具是用来帮助人类来提高其生活效率的,在最短的时间里完成任务,一旦用完了任务,这个app就该消失了,这就是用完即走的概念[1]。这个概念凸显出了用到时立即可以用到手,不用时也不会妨碍到用户做其他其他事情,用时快速完成任务,不用就立马消失,不在占用任何资源,这就是其独到魅力。一个好的应用能做到提高效率,用完就走,不是一件容易的事情,那些基于Android,IOS开发的app都并不能完全的实现上面的要求,打开是会有启动时间,用完结束时还会占用后台的内存。但微信小程序不一样,小程序是通过扫二维码,一扫就可以在不用下载,立马出来应用供用户使用这就提高了不少的效率,用户用完后,直接离开了,应用就像卸载般的就消失了,不在占用任何资源。而且微信小程序是微信程序里面可以开发运行的程序,也就是说微信变成了能运行程序的程序,这也是一种崭新的IT软件里新型的开发模式,其中从满了机遇,新奇,和更多的不可预知性,这对很多好奇的IT程序员无疑不是让人向往世界。其实这种新的开发模式也是微信团队对移动互联网时代之后的时代的预测吧,可能未来的应用是无处不在的形态,然后又可以随时访问。这种对未来应用的想象,和大胆的预,尝试或许就是研究微信小程序的意义所在,可以通过微信小程序的展望来对未来应用有个方向性评估。

小程序的特性也是其魅力所在。其一,不用安装。想想手机里的应用不用安装就想去用多么不现实,但小程序做到了,这就是一种大胆的突破,不用在去考虑安装,卸载应用这么麻烦的过程也不用应用程序管理其管理。免除这个过程是其基础特性。其二,触手可及。在互联网时代,如果能做到信息触手可及,是很重要的,微软的比尔盖茨都不会否认,小程序实现了,看到应用的二维码,扫一下,就可以使用了,多么方便。其三,用完就走。不用多说,真正实现了移动设备上的应用工具化,用时就是工具,不用是也是也是个死死地工具不会影响到你的生活。其四。无需卸载。不用程序管理器去管理,就不用卸载。

总之,小程序的体现比网站好,比安装的app更加便捷。

您需要先支付 80元 才能查看全部内容!立即支付

企业微信

Copyright © 2010-2022 毕业论文网 站点地图